A Night at the Races: Immersive Visit to the Happy Valley Racecourse

Hong Kong SAR, 22nd April 2026 - The PATA Hong Kong SHTM Student Chapter organised an immersive visit to the Happy Valley Racecourse, an iconic venue celebrated for its vibrant night racing atmosphere and world-class guest experiences.

 
 

Highlights of the Events:
During the visit, Mr. Eric Chow shared valuable insights into the operations and management of the racecourse, highlighting how large-scale events are coordinated to deliver seamless guest experiences. Members gained a deeper understanding of event planning, crowd management, hospitality services, and the integration of sports, entertainment, and tourism. 

Through on-site observation and interactive discussions, participants were able to connect theoretical knowledge with real-world practice. The experience broadened their industry perspective and reinforced the Chapter’s commitment to bridging academic learning with professional exposure in alignment with PATA’s mission.

About PATA Hong Kong SHTM Student Chapter

Our Student Chapter is the first PATA Student Chapter in Hong Kong. We aim at connecting our student members with the latest trends in tourism and hospitality, as well as preparing them to face the industry’s challenges, and to building a strong career after graduation.
